Sat 761521505336650
- decimal
- 152304.1505336650
- degree
- 0°152304′1104″1505336650‴
- percentile
- 36.262928865443996%
- name
- ilmmdoqqclj
- cycle
- 0
- epoch
- 0
- period
- 75
- block
- 152304
- offset
- 1505336650
- timestamp
- rarity
- common
- inscriptions
- location
- b8b5b2939e15a475c9f71f43f01e73bd26a0a626cede92e12cd82bb3806ceb48:0:314355530
- address
- bc1q695z03z6kweljcvpwft7vfu6kd0guf24yaaht2